About this map

Thompson Pine Island serves as the central landmark for this orthophotomap of the Florida Everglades, capturing the intricate wetlands of Collier County in the early 1970s. The landscape is dominated by the winding path of Mullet Slough and the isolated waters of Mud Lake, interspersed with hammocks and mounded terrain. Remote outposts such as Osceola Camp and Wagon Wheel are visible, suggesting the limited human encroachment into these marshlands during this era.
